Boards of the Future: why the Board of the future should be the Board of today – and how to build it



The MBS Group is delighted to present Boards of the Future, a first-of-its kind piece of thought leadership challenging businesses to think differently about their non-executive board.

The publication, Boards of the Future: why the Board of the future should be the Board of today — and how to build it, is based upon conversations with more than 100 Chairs and non-executive directors, and is a call to action for Chairs to think differently and act swiftly.

The personal manifesto of Moira Benigson, who founded The MBS Group 30 years ago, Boards of the Future suggests that boards should no longer be limited to corporate governance, auditing and oversight, but be responsible for guiding businesses through uncertainty, thinking creatively about the future, and asking deep-rooted questions about an organisation’s place in – and responsibility to – society.  To achieve this deeper meaning of governance, businesses must embrace a new NED profile and optimum Board composition.
